Bottom line: Designs.ai for solo marketers and small businesses; Uizard for product managers and founders validating ideas quickly.

Pros
  • Broad range of tools in one subscription
  • Convenient for solo marketers and small teams
  • Backed by 123RF's large stock library
  • Includes video and voiceover, not just images
  • Beginner-friendly
  • Extremely fast text-to-design and sketch-to-design generation
  • Accessible to non-designers with an intuitive drag-and-drop editor
  • Screenshot and wireframe scanners are genuinely useful and distinctive
  • Clickable prototyping and collaboration built in
  • Bidirectional Figma plugin and SVG export for handoff
Cons
  • No permanent free tier (trial requires a plan)
  • Depth in each tool trails dedicated specialists
  • Output can look template-driven
  • Can feel like a bundle of separate tools
  • Pricing climbs quickly across tiers
  • Free plan is heavily restricted (3 AI generations/month, watermark, public projects)
  • Output is better for ideation than pixel-perfect production design
  • No public API or self-hosting option
  • SVG/Figma export locked behind paid plans
  • Business plan and annual-only billing can get pricey for larger teams
